Output 024aebd109b5083396ed901c918b3f039e03b5d6211d409428bc419018807e57:115

value
5258
script pubkey
OP_0 OP_PUSHBYTES_20 e54fe64efcdf22255b5d7e38ad085b46baa8578d
address
bc1qu487vnhumu3z2k6a0cu26zzmg6a2s4udmyxthw
transaction
024aebd109b5083396ed901c918b3f039e03b5d6211d409428bc419018807e57
spent
true